PHYSICAL FACILITY, EQUIPMENT AND FURNISHINGS: 31260 - RCR s.21(c) - A licensee must ensure that all furniture and equipment for use by persons in care (c) are maintained in a good state of repair.
Observation:
PIONEER
3 office type chairs at the card table are worn and torn in spots and 1 has the arm rest taped together with black duct tape
The fridge in the PIC’s snack kitchen has a broken plastic vegetable drawer that has sharp edges
Broken wall mirror in the gym with duct tape on it
Railing going to the downstairs level is missing paint in some areas and is chipping in other areas
The metal part of the toilet paper holders are rusty and corroded in 3 of the bathrooms
CRESST
General wear and tear of bathtubs and showers – caulking coming off and staining of bottom of the showers and tubs
Corrective Action(s): Ensure all furniture and equipment used by persons in care is maintained in a good state of repair
Date to be Corrected: November 9, 2018
PHYSICAL FACILITY, EQUIPMENT AND FURNISHINGS: 31290 - RCR s.22(1)(b) - A licensee must ensure that all rooms and common areas are (b) maintained in a good state of repair.
Observation:
PIONEER
Several spots in the bedrooms where paint was chipping or patches of damage were noted due to rubbing of headboards or chair backs
Light cover in the janitor room was broken
Cords for gaming machines on the floor in the Game room unorganized an posed a possible tripping hazard (CORRECTED DURING INSPECTION)
CRESST
Missing light cover in one bathroom (CORRECTED DURING INSPECTION)
Smoking area metal walls are dirty and stained
Corrective Action(s): Ensure all rooms and common areas are maintained in a state of good repair
Date to be Corrected: November 9, 2018
STAFFING: 32010 - RCR s.37(1)(a) - A licensee must not employ a person in a community care facility unless the licensee or, in the case of a person who is not the manager, the manager has obtained all of the following: (a) a criminal record check for the person.
Observation: It was observed that out of 5 staff files reviewed 1 file was missing the criminal record check. Through conversation it was noted that the staff had requested a CRC at another agency and would share it with Pioneer house once received
Corrective Action(s): Ensure all employees have a valid criminal record check
Date to be Corrected: October 19,2018

HYGIENE AND COMMUNICABLE DISEASE: 35020 - RCR s.49(1) - A licensee must require all persons admitted to a community care facility to comply with the Province's immunization and tuberculosis control programs.
Observation: CRESST- review of 2 PIC's binders found that 2/2 did not have any information related to TB screening. 1/2 binders reviewed had an Immunization form but it was not completed.
Corrective Action(s): Ensure that all PIC's have evidence in their records of compliance to the provinces TB immunization programs
Date to be Corrected: November 2, 2018

MEDICATION: 36080 - RCR s.69(1)(b) - A licensee must ensure that a pharmacist (b) records all medications on the person in care's medication administration record.
Observation: CRESST- it was noted during review of 3 MAR's the MAR's had handwritten directions completed by staff. This is a repeat contravention from the previous inspection. This staff practice is done because there are a number of frequent changes done to medications and pharmacy does not provide MARS. Through discussion the manager will contact the pharmacy to request extra labels to put on the MAR when they get new medications delivered
Corrective Action(s): Ensure that the pharmacist records all medications on the PIC's MAR
Date to be Corrected: October 19,2018
